Understanding the Units: kph and mph
Before we jump into the conversion, let's understand the units involved. mph, on the other hand, stands for miles per hour, a unit of speed predominantly used in the United States, the United Kingdom, and a few other countries. It measures the distance traveled in miles over one hour. But kph stands for kilometers per hour, a unit of speed commonly used in most parts of the world, including Europe, Asia, and many other regions. And it measures the distance traveled in kilometers over one hour. The key difference lies in the unit of distance – kilometers versus miles.
One kilometer is approximately 0.621371 miles. This difference is what necessitates the conversion process when comparing speeds expressed in kph and mph.
Method 1: Using the Conversion Factor
The most straightforward method to convert 100 kph to mph is to use the conversion factor between kilometers and miles. In practice, as mentioned earlier, 1 kilometer is approximately equal to 0. 621371 miles.
100 kph * 0.621371 miles/km ≈ 62.1371 mph
So, 100 kph is approximately equal to 62.14 mph. We can round this to two decimal places for practical purposes.

Method 3: Understanding the Proportion
For a deeper understanding, we can approach the conversion using proportions. We know that 1 km ≈ 0.621371 miles.
1 km / 0.621371 miles = 100 km / x miles
Solving for 'x' (the speed in miles):
x = 100 km * 0.621371 miles / 1 km
x ≈ 62.1371 miles
This confirms our previous result, demonstrating that 100 kph is approximately 62.14 mph.

Frequently Asked Questions (FAQ)
Q1: Is the conversion factor always exactly 0.621371?
A1: The conversion factor is an approximation. In practice, the exact value has more decimal places, but 0. 621371 is sufficiently accurate for most practical purposes.
Q2: Can I use a different conversion factor?
A2: You can use a slightly different conversion factor, but it will lead to a slightly different result. The accuracy will depend on the number of decimal places used in the factor.
Q3: How do I convert mph to kph?
A3: To convert mph to kph, you use the inverse of the conversion factor. Multiply the speed in mph by approximately 1.60934.
